PART 5 - CERTIFICATIONS

Bidders must provide the required certifications to be awarded a
contract. Canada will declare a bid non-responsive if the
required certifications are not completed and submitted as
requested.

Compliance with the certifications bidders provide to Canada is
subject to verification by Canada during the bid evaluation
period (before award of a contract) and after award of a
contract. The Contracting Authority will have the right to ask
for additional information to verify bidders' compliance with
the certifications before award of a contract. The bid will be
declared non-responsive if any certification made by the Bidder
is untrue, whether made knowingly or unknowingly. Failure to
comply with the certifications or to comply with the request of
the Contracting Authority for additional information will also
render the bid non-responsive.

2.1 Federal Contractors Program - over $25,000 and below $200,000
Suppliers who are subject to the Federal Contractors Program
(FCP) and have been declared ineligible contractors by Human
Resources and Skills Development Canada (HRSDC) are no longer
eligible to receive federal government contracts over the
threshold for solicitation of bids as set out in the Government
Contracts Regulations. Suppliers may be declared ineligible
contractors either as a result of a finding of non-compliance by
HRSDC, or following their voluntary withdrawal from the FCP for
a reason other than the reduction of their workforce to less
than 100 employees. Any bids from ineligible contractors,
including a bid from a joint venture that has a member who is an
ineligible contractor, will be declared non-responsive.

The Bidder, or, if the Bidder is a joint venture the member of
the joint venture, certifies its status with the FCP, as follows:

The Bidder or the member of the joint venture

(a) ( ) is not subject to the FCP, having a workforce of
less than 100 full-time or part-time permanent employees, or
temporary employees having worked 12 weeks or more in Canada;

(b) ( ) is not subject to the FCP, being a regulated
employer under the Employment Equity Act, S.C. 1995, c. 44;

(c) ( ) is subject to the requirements of the FCP, having
a workforce of 100 or more full-time or part-time permanent
employees, and/or temporary employees having worked 12 weeks or
more in Canada, but has not previously obtained a certificate
number from HRSDC, having not bid on requirements of $200,000 or
more;

(d) ( ) has not been declared an ineligible contractor by
HRSDC, and has a valid certificate number as follows: _______.

Further information on the FCP is available on the HRSDC Web
site.

Debriefings

After contract award, bidders may request a debriefing on the
results of the bid solicitation. Bidders should make the request
to the Contracting Authority within fifteen (15) working days of
receipt of notification that their bid was unsuccessful. The
debriefing may be provided in writing, by telephone or in person.
